Miller did it again nice machine. Question can I hook up my Miller hi freq box for TIG welding aluminum? What is the generator capacity the 11,000 watts like the other Bobcats?
260: 11,000 watts peak, 9,500 watts continuous
260 EFI: 12,000 watts peak, 10,500 watts continuous
Yes you can hook up your high frequency box and AC TIG aluminum! I will see if we can track one down and maybe we will do a video on that.
